Back in the 60s Malmö was a leading center for shipbuilding. The city was growing rapidly with immigration from southern Europe and other parts of Sweden providing recruits for the city's rapidly growing work force. But as competition from shipyards in Japan and Korea became too stiff, the shipbuilders were forced to lay off most of the workers although not before the national government squandered billions on a hairbrained scheme which consisted of buying the dockyards industrial output. Needless to say this was a costly disaster.

As unemployment rose, the city's population actually shrunk, although it still remained Sweden's third largest. Since there were no jobs, apartments were easily available, especially in outlying areas like Rosengård which originally had been designed to house dockyard workers. Instead the cheap housing in Rosengård now attracted immigrants from the Middle East claiming refugee status.
